Oeuvre murale en tôles rouillées et patinées
Cadre très fin (2mm) en acier noir entourant l'oeuvre.
Cette oeuvre fait partie de la collection "Orogenèse" de Sylvie Guyomard, réalisées avec des tôles rouillées et patinées.
​L'orogenèse désigne l'ensemble des processus entrainant la formation des montagnes. C'est le mouvement des plaques tectoniques qui nous permet de comprendre et d'expliquer la formation des chaînes de montagnes.
"L’inscription du temps dans la matière me fascine. J’utilise des tôles oxydées par le temps et la nature" Sylvie Guyomard

Sylvie Guyomard: Artist Painter Sculptor


Sylvie Guyomard is a visual artist who, after having studied at the École des Beaux-Arts in Paris, 039;is inscribed in wall art painting with a pronounced taste for architecture.

His creations are attached to nature, are interested in volcanic eruptions , geology, fossils; everything that is the bubbling of the earth.

Sylvie Guyomard first worked on inlays of material to arrive today at something more zen.While keeping her way.

From her third realization she uses the slate that she will never leave. Everything then becomes obvious to work with this material in order to bring out the light and express all its games... The search for reflection, the very black contrasts, it goes from light gray to the blackest, sometimes adding inlays to accentuate the mysterious side, a bit like icons.

Sylvie Guyomard likes the idea that the observer becomes an actor, that we can move around the work and to be able to contemplate every angle so different from one place to another. That the exterior light is an integral part of the work so that it can evolve over the hours of the day and the lighting of the seasons.
